
I know that the hardest lesson that ALL of us have to learn, especially when we are trying to walk through our Christianity, is to “die to self”. There are numerous verses that all carry the theme of ways that we are to “die to self” such as Galatians 2:20; Matthew 16:24-25; Romans 6:6; Luke 9:23; John 12:24 and Romans 14:7-8.
What does those words “die to self” mean, really? When we ask God to come into our lives, then we have to look within. We have to look at our hearts and our minds. We need to really delve into the person that we are now and decide how to “clean out” and get rid of those parts of us that don’t align with what God wants from us. We also need to look at all areas within (our thoughts, our actions, our beliefs, etc.) that need to be pruned and thrown into the fire. You see, they don’t match what you have now become. You have become a new creation.
It’s not easy to do that, at all! It takes us being honest with ourselves and seeing the parts of ourselves that need to be changed in order to be a follower of God. The most perfect example that we have is in His Son, Jesus, who came and lived with us on Earth. He loved and rebuked and taught and healed all of those who came to Him. He taught us about perfect love through the actions that he took. He didn’t die on that cross for His own glory, but for God’s glory and He took on our sin, so that when we take up our own cross and follow Him, we can then be with Him for all eternity.
